Characterization of the Role of the ToxR-Modulated Outer Membrane Porins OmpU and OmpT in Vibrio cholerae Virulence
ToxR, the transmembrane regulatory protein required for expression of virulence factors in the human diarrheal pathogen Vibrio cholerae, directly activates and represses the transcription of two outer membrane porins, OmpU and OmpT, respectively.
